While scaffolding primarily focuses on safety and efficiency, environmental considerations are increasingly influencing its design and usage. Sustainable construction practices encourage the use of scaffolding systems that reduce waste, minimize environmental impact, and optimize resource usage without compromising safety or functionality.

One key aspect is the choice of materials. Traditional wooden scaffolding often results in significant wood consumption and waste. Modern scaffolding systems utilize aluminum, steel, or composite materials that are highly durable and reusable. These materials extend the lifespan of scaffolding components, reducing the need for frequent replacements and minimizing resource depletion. Recyclable components also contribute to circular construction practices, aligning with environmental goals.

Energy efficiency in scaffolding operations is another consideration. Lightweight and modular systems reduce the manpower and machinery required for assembly and transport, lowering energy consumption. For example, modular scaffolding units can be pre-assembled off-site and transported efficiently, minimizing the carbon footprint associated with construction logistics. Rolling scaffolding also allows for reduced labor and equipment usage, promoting eco-friendly project execution.

Waste management plays a critical role in environmentally conscious scaffolding. Construction sites generate a variety of waste materials, including packaging, damaged scaffold components, and surplus parts. Proper recycling protocols, storage solutions, and maintenance practices can significantly reduce environmental impact. Companies are adopting strategies to refurbish or repurpose old scaffolding, further reducing landfill contributions.

Sustainable scaffolding also intersects with worker safety and project efficiency. Systems designed for easy assembly and disassembly not only save time but also reduce the likelihood of accidental damage to components, which might otherwise be discarded. Environmentally friendly scaffolding solutions therefore enhance both ecological responsibility and operational efficiency, creating a holistic approach to construction sustainability.

In conclusion, environmental considerations are shaping modern scaffolding market trends practices. By emphasizing reusable materials, energy efficiency, waste reduction, and sustainable logistics, the construction industry can reduce the ecological footprint of scaffolding operations. Sustainable scaffolding not only supports green construction initiatives but also ensures long-term cost savings and resource optimization, demonstrating that safety, efficiency, and environmental responsibility can coexist in modern construction practices.
